    Karabiner-Elements is a system-level utility designed for advanced keyboard and mouse customization. It functions as a background service that intercepts raw hardware input signals at the driver level, allowing for the transformation of key presses and pointer movements before they reach the operating system. By utilizing virtual input device emulation, the software re-injects modified events into the system stream, enabling complex remapping, macro execution, and hardware-specific control.     Kmonad es un remapeador de teclado multiplataforma y motor avanzado de mapeo de teclas que intercepta entradas de teclado físicas y las transforma en eventos de salida virtuales personalizados. Funciona como un envoltorio de entrada programable y gestor de teclado multicapa, permitiendo a los usuarios redefinir teclas físicas y enrutar entradas de hardware a dispositivos virtuales a través de diferentes sistemas operativos. El sistema se distingue por una arquitectura de gestión multicapa que permite la definición de capas y superposiciones de teclado dinámicas para cambiar las funciones del teclado según el contexto actual. Implementa lógica de interacción compleja, como comportamientos de tap-hold, teclas líderes, modificadores adhesivos y ciclos de acción, para expandir la utilidad de un número limitado de teclas físicas. Más allá del remapeo básico, el proyecto cubre la automatización del sistema mediante la ejecución de comandos de shell y la creación de macros de secuencias de teclas. También gestiona la temporización de entrada de bajo nivel y la conectividad del dispositivo, incluyendo el sondeo de hardware para garantizar que el servicio se inicie solo después de que se conecten dispositivos específicos.
